Fact: Bob Kane created Batman in 1939 as an 18-year-old art student in New York. Drawing inspiration from pulp adventurers like Zorro and the Shadow, as well as Leonardo da Vinci’s sketches of a bat-shaped flying machine, Kane imagined a masked vigilante who would strike fear into criminals. His first design, however, looked very different from the Batman we know today—he wore bright red tights, large rigid bat wings, and a simple domino mask instead of the now-famous cowl. Despite its rough beginnings, Kane’s concept provided the foundation for one of the most iconic superheroes in popular culture.
